Bidirectional Charger Technology
There’s a new era of electric vehicle charging, and it’s called bidirectional charging. This technology allows your EV to not only receive power from the grid but also send it back, turning your car into a mobile power source.
How it Works
Any homeowner can harness the power of bidirectional charging by installing a specialized charger that enables two-way energy flow between your EV and the grid, allowing you to charge your car and even power your home.
Advantages Over Traditional Chargers
With bidirectional charging, you can sell excess energy back to the grid, reducing your energy costs and increasing your overall savings, making your EV an even more valuable asset to your daily life.
Also, as you investigate deeper into the world of bidirectional charging, you’ll discover that it offers a range of benefits, including improved grid resilience, enhanced energy independence, and a significant reduction in your carbon footprint, allowing you to play a more active role in shaping a sustainable future for yourself and your community.

Step 2: Choose the Right Charger
To ensure seamless integration of bidirectional charging into your daily life, selecting the right charger is vital.
Types of Bidirectional Chargers
You have several options, including:
- Wallbox chargers
- Portable chargers
- Fast chargers
- Solar chargers
- Wireless chargers
Recognizing the types of bidirectional chargers available will help you make an informed decision.
| Charger Type | Description |
|---|---|
| Wallbox | Mounted on a wall |
| Portable | Can be taken on the go |
| Fast | Charges quickly |
| Solar | Uses solar energy |
| Wireless | No cables needed |
Key Features to Consider
By considering your specific needs, you can choose a charger that fits your lifestyle. You should look for:
- Charging speed
- Compatibility with your vehicle
- Size and design
- Connectivity options
- Cost
